A Fortune 100 aviation leader is seeking an Ontology Data Modeler to help drive a high-impact data integration initiative in partnership with Palantir. This role centers on designing and building semantic data models within the Foundry platform to address the challenge of fragmented, siloed systemsparticularly across HR, logistics, and operations. By leveraging Foundrys powerful ontology framework, the goal is to unify disparate datasets, uncover hidden relationships, and generate actionable insights that support mission-critical decision-making. The ideal candidate will play a pivotal role in this transformation by applying deep expertise in ontology development, data analysis, and critical reasoning, while collaborating closely with domain experts to translate complex concepts into structured, interoperable data models that fuel operational efficiency and innovation.
